3. What are the growth prospects for Google?

Considering Google’s dominance in the online search market and its continuous expansion into new sectors, such as cloud computing and artificial intelligence, the company’s growth prospects appear promising.

4. How does Google’s financial health look?

Google’s parent company, Alphabet Inc., boasts a strong financial position, with substantial cash reserves and steady revenue growth over the years.

5. Are there any risks associated with investing in Google stock?

Like any investment, there are risks involved. Factors such as regulatory challenges, competition, and the evolving nature of the technology industry can impact the company’s performance.

6. What impact does Google’s advertising business have on its stock?

Google’s advertising business remains a crucial driver of its revenue. Any significant changes in this sector, such as shifts in consumer behavior or advertising regulations, could impact the company’s stock.

7. How does Google compare to its competitors?

Google faces competition from various companies in different sectors, including Microsoft, Amazon, and Facebook. Understanding how Google differentiates itself from competitors is essential.
